If you are traveling light and at the right time of day it may make sense to go MSP -> MDW and then take the Hiawatha Amtrak line from downtown Chicago to MKE (downtown or General Mitchell Airport).
Obviously not as good as a direct flight, but might be more comfortable than the bus.
You can take the Orange Line CTA from Midway to downtown to catch the Amtrak.
Not sure if that works out better than going all of the way to STL or MCI instead?
